Tour Description
Our captivating journey begins in the Bomberos area, where a passionate local guide will warmly welcome us and lead us through Salento's most genuine corners, unveiling its essence prior to becoming a tourist hotspot.
Strolling along Sixth Street, we make our way to the iconic Main Square, where 191 years of history will be revealed. In Salento's vibrant heart, we delve into the park's symbols, from busts and plaques to the distinctive shapes that define this unique locale.
We proceed along the royal street, discovering places that serve as sanctuaries for locals, away from the bustling tourism. On this path, we explore traditional games, myths, legends, and the diverse elements that comprise Salento's rich architectural legacy.
Upon reaching the stairs leading to the Alto de la Cruz viewpoint, we pause at one of the town's oldest houses and architectural landmarks. As we ascend, we delve into Salento's religious history, centered around devotion to the Virgin of Carmen, and uncover the projects that led to the creation of these iconic steps.
From Alto de la Cruz, we are treated to a breathtaking panoramic view of Salento, with the majestic church in the distance captivating countless visitors with its splendor. We descend towards the "Ecoparque Mirador," where we admire the Cocora countryside basin, home to the national tree: the Wax Palm.
Our descent continues along Fourth Avenue, leading us to the Photographic Museum, where images captured by local residents showcase Salento's evolution and transformation through time. This museum provides a unique perspective, allowing us to connect with history through photographs that narrate the stories of yesteryears.
We conclude our tour by returning to the royal street, where you'll have time to explore, shop for souvenirs, take photos, or enjoy other attractions that this charming town offers.
